Abstract
Though from a structural point of view, the prokaryotic cell is quite different from the eukaryotic one, both types do not differ with respect to the most essential characteristics of the living cell. These are genome duplication and cell division. It seems reasonable to expect that the regulation of both processes will underly the same principles in the two groups of organisms. Of course numerous differences occur on the chemical and structural level and such details will count to reach a general understanding of genome duplication and cell division.
